Chester House, 30 Pages Lane, Hornsey, London, N10 1PR

Granted Haringey HGY/2026/0093 Consent under Tree Preservation Orders

Works: Trees

Permission granted. Work must normally begin within three years of the decision or the permission lapses.

Proposal

Works to tree protected by a TPO. T61: Purple Plum (6m): Fell to ground level due to extensive dieback within the crown and fungal bracket at the base

What this grant of permission means

Haringey granted permission on 27 February 2026, subject to any conditions on the decision notice. Work must normally begin within three years or the permission lapses. More in our guide to what happens after a planning decision.

About tree works applications

Applications for works to trees cover protected trees: consent under a tree preservation order, or six weeks notice for trees in a conservation area. More in our guide to planning application types.
